Transaction 2894fc9adb4e73ccb8fcf91c27b789687bf699e864cc602f2683504d29d64c93

1 Input
2 Outputs
  • 2894fc9adb4e73ccb8fcf91c27b789687bf699e864cc602f2683504d29d64c93:0
  • value  517440
    address  13AFWF99kyw353iRSWrQNYXd8EkWpurjRR
  • 2894fc9adb4e73ccb8fcf91c27b789687bf699e864cc602f2683504d29d64c93:1
  • value  19622468
    address  19KuwPUZYZMcgUwVNDAhXSvuVAJaRT83r2